It contains comprehensive course notes and correct FEMA ICS 100 answers ...INCIDENT COMMAND SYSTEM: REVIEW: Remember in the ICS-100 course you learned that ICS is used to ensure the effective management of incidents and events. ICS was developed in the 1970s following a series of catastrophic fires in California's urban interface. ICS 100, Introduction to the Incident Command System, introduces the Incident Command System (ICS) and sets the stage for more advanced ICS training. This course explains the background, features and concepts, and the organizational structures for the Incident Command System. ICS I-200 is an awareness level training course. It is intended for personnel who are likely to assume a supervisory ICS position and focuses on the management of single resources. Students must attend the full course and achieve 80% on the open-book exam to receive a certificate of completion.
